The past two days have been very worrisome for me and if anyone has tried to check my blog, I'm sorry but there were terrible technical errors. I was checking my comments yesterday and all of a sudden all I had on my screen was HTML code. When I checked it on the computer at work, it only had the Blogger header at the top - no message, no nothing. Of course, I panicked. I wrote to the Blogger support people, but I only got answers back that had nothing to do with the problem I had. So today, I'm checking my blog, and sure enough, the same thing - HTML code!!! Aaaahhhhhh!! I logged in under my username and I just HAPPENED to check my template and.......3/4 of it is GONE!!!! All of the hardwork that I had put into ALL of my links - buttons and everything - GONE! So...using my critical thinking skills acquired from nursing school (they really have come in handy!!) :) I created a new blog and copy and pasted the HTML code from there into my blog and started creating all of my links and button links over again. Where the rest of my original template went, I'll probably never now - I'm just sure it was templatenapped. :)

As a service to my fellow blogger friends, I encourage you to go into your template and copy/paste the template in a type of Word document so you have it saved somewhere in case this happens to any of you. You'll be so happy you did!!
